The NAPA Insurance Center can help you with a variety of other insurance benefits too. These rates are based on the collective purchasing potential of 22,500 NAPA locations including both NAPA AUTO PARTS stores and NAPA AutoCare Centers. This “NAPA only” program gives you and your employees access to national “large group” rates on medical insurance with premiums discounted up to 30 percent. “Turn your authentic message into a constant message” Darrin Barneyĭon’t wait until the bottom falls out to set your business for successĪs a member of the NAPA family, AutoCare Center owners can take advantage of the NAPA National Health Program from the NAPA Insurance Center.
